<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">@charset "utf-8";
/* CSS Document */
*{ margin:0; padding:0;}
body{ margin:0; padding:0; font-family:"微软雅黑",Arial, Helvetica, sans-serif; font-size:9pt;    min-width: 1200px; }
body, div, p, ul, li, i, em, span, dd, dt, dl, form, table, th, td, tr, input {
	border: 0 none;
    margin: 0;
    padding: 0;
	list-style-type:none; 
}
h1,h2,h3,h4,h5{margin: 0; padding: 0;}
a:link,a:visited{ text-decoration:none; color:#666;}
a:hover{ color:#e10071;}
img{ border:none;}
.left{ float:left; display:inline;}
.right{ float:right; display:inline;}
.clearfix:after,
.clearfix:before {
  content: "";
  display: block;
  height: 0;
  clear: both;
  visibility: hidden;
}
.clearfix {
  *zoom: 1;
}
input{outline: none;}

.top{ width:100%; height:165px; overflow: hidden; background: url(../images/topbg.jpg) no-repeat center top; }
.topcon{width:1200px; height: auto; overflow: hidden; margin:0 auto; text-align: center;}
.logo{margin-top: 0;float: left;}
.top_r{float: right; color: #fff; font-size: 12px; }
.top_r span{float: right; margin-top: 11px;}

.menu{width:100%; height:50px; background:url(../images/menubg.jpg) no-repeat center top; z-index:99; }
.menucon{width:1200px; height: auto; margin:0 auto;}
.menu ul li{ float:left; display:inline; margin-right:20px ; }
.menu ul li a{height:50px; line-height:50px; display:block;  font-size:16px; text-align: center; font-family: "微软雅黑","黑体"; padding: 0 28px;}
.menu ul li a:link,.menu ul li a:visited{ color:#fff;}
.menu ul li a:hover{ color:#fff; background: #e10071;}
.menu ul li.on a:link,.menu ul li.on a:visited{ color:#fff; background: #e10071; }

.mainbody{width:100%; height: auto; overflow: hidden; background: url(../images/mainbg.jpg) no-repeat center top;}
.mpic{width:1180px; height: auto; overflow: hidden; margin:0px auto;}
.main{width:1200px; height:auto; overflow:hidden; margin:0px auto; }
.main1{width:1180px; height:auto; overflow:hidden; background: #fff; margin:20px auto; border: 1px #eeeeee solid;}
.mainc{width:1200px; height:auto; overflow:hidden; margin:0px auto;}
.leftbar0{width:880px; height:auto; overflow:hidden;}
.rightbar0{width:300px; height:auto; overflow:hidden;}
.mpic{width:110%; height: auto; overflow: hidden;}
.mpic img{ margin-top:8px;}

.leftbar{width:300px; height:auto; overflow:hidden;}
.rightbar{width:880px; height:auto; overflow:hidden;}

.mcon{height:235px; overflow: hidden;}
.mcon1{height:335px; overflow: hidden; }


.footer{ width:100%; height:50px; line-height: 50px; overflow:hidden; background:url(../images/footbg.jpg) no-repeat center top; margin-top:40px;}
.footcon{width:1200px; height:auto; overflow:hidden; margin: 0 auto; color: #fff; font-size: 14px;}
.footcon a.alink{float: right;}
.footcon a:link,.footcon a:visited{ color:#fff;}
.footcon a:hover{ color:#ff0;}

.m30{ margin-top:30px;}
.m20{ margin-top:20px;}
.m10{ margin-top:10px;}
.m15{ margin-top:15px;}
.line{ border-bottom:1px #dddddd solid;}

/*文章分页样式*/
#fenye{clear:both;margin:20px auto; text-align:center;}
#fenye a{text-decoration:none; font-size:14px; -moz-border-radius:5px; -webkit-border-radius:5px;  border-radius:5px; display: inline-block;}
#fenye .prev,#fenye .next{width:64px; text-align:center;}
#fenye a.curr{width:32px;background:#57a832; height:30px; line-height:30px; border:0px solid #E3E3E3; color:#fff; font-weight:bold; text-align:center;}
#fenye a.curr:visited {color:#fff;}
#fenye a{margin:5px 4px 0 0; color:#333;background:#eeeeee; height:30px; line-height:30px; border:0px solid #D4D4D4; text-align:center;}
#fenye a.num{width:32px;}
#fenye a:visited{color:#555;} 
#fenye a:hover{color:#fff; background:#57a832; height:30px; line-height:30px;  border:0px solid #E3E3E3; text-decoration:none;}
#fenye span{ line-height: 40px; display: inline-block;}
#fenye span.pageinfo{color:#666666;height:30px; line-height:30px;}


/*service*/
.izl-rmenu{position:fixed; right:0; margin-right:10px; top:45%; padding-bottom:20px; background:url(../images/r_b.png) 0px bottom no-repeat; z-index:999; }
.izl-rmenu .btn{width:50px; height:51px; margin-bottom:1px; cursor:pointer; position:relative;}
.izl-rmenu .btn-qq{background:url(../images/r_qq.png) 0px 0px no-repeat; background-color:#666;}
.izl-rmenu .btn-qq:hover{background-color:#0093dd;}
.izl-rmenu a.btn-qq,.izl-rmenu a.btn-qq:visited{background:url(../images/r_qq.png) 0px 0px no-repeat; background-color:#666; text-decoration:none; display:block;}
.izl-rmenu .btn-wx{background:url(../images/r_wx.png) 0px 0px no-repeat; background-color:#666;}
.izl-rmenu .btn-wx:hover{background-color:#0093dd;}
.izl-rmenu .btn-wx .pic{position:absolute; left:-144px; top:-40px; display:none;width:144px;height:144px;}
.izl-rmenu .btn-phone{background:url(../images/r_phone.png) 0px 0px no-repeat; background-color:#666;}
.izl-rmenu .btn-phone:hover{background-color:#0093dd;}
.izl-rmenu .btn-phone .phone{background-color:#0093dd; position:absolute; width:160px; left:-160px; top:0px; line-height:51px; color:#FFF; font-size:16px; text-align:center; display:none;}
.izl-rmenu .btn-top{background:url(../images/r_top.png) 0px 0px no-repeat; background-color:#666666; display:none;}
.izl-rmenu .btn-top:hover{background-color:#0093dd; }

/*@media (min-width: 1441px){
	
}
@media (max-width: 1440px){
}*/
.focusBox {position:relative; width: 410px; height: 335px;margin:0 auto; overflow:hidden;}
.focusBox .pic {position:relative; height:335px; float:left;width: 410px; }
.focusBox .pic li {position: absolute; left: 0px; top: 0px; display: none;}
.focusBox .pic img {width: 410px;transition: all 1s ease 0s;  height: 335px;  display: block; }
.focusBox .pic img:hover{opacity: 0.9;transform: scale(1.1); -webkit-transform: scale(1.1);}
.focusBox .txt-bg { position: absolute; bottom: 0; z-index: 1; height: 40px; width:100%; background: #333; filter: alpha(opacity=40); opacity: 0.4; overflow: hidden; }
.focusBox .txt { left:0;position: absolute; bottom: 0; z-index: 2; height: 40px;line-height:40px; width:100%; overflow: hidden;}
.focusBox .txt li{left:0; height:40px; line-height:40px; position:absolute; bottom:0;}
.focusBox .txt li a{ display: block; color: white; padding: 0 0 0 15px;bottom:0; font-size:16px;}
.focusBox .num { position: absolute; z-index: 3; bottom: 13px; right:4px;}
.focusBox .num li{ float: left; position: relative;border-radius:10px; width: 10px; height: 10px; line-height: 20px;font-size:12px; overflow: hidden; text-align: center; margin-right: 7px; cursor: pointer; }
.focusBox .num li a,.focusBox .num li span { position: absolute; z-index: 2; display: block; color: #685E66; width: 100%; height: 100%; top: 0; left: 0;}
.focusBox .num li span { z-index: 1; background: white; }
.focusBox .num li.on a,.focusBox .num a:hover{ background:#2ac9c1; color:#fff;}
.focusBox .btbg{background:#000000; filter:alpha(opacity=50); opacity: 0.4; width:100%; height:40px; position:absolute; left:0;bottom:0;}


.menucon ul li .sub{
	display:none;
	position:absolute;
	top:50px;
	left:0;
	width:135px;
	background:red;
	filter:progid:DXImageTransform.Microsoft.gradient(startColorstr=#C8024585,endColorstr=#C8024585);
}
.nav_span{
    width:160px;
    text-align:center;
    height:50px;
    display:inline-block;
    color:#FFF;
    font-size:16px;
    vertical-align:middle;
    float:left;
    position: relative;                                                  
}

.nav_span:hover{
    color: #fff;
}
.nav_top_font{
	color:#000;
}
.nav_span .nav_top_font{
	color: #FFF;
	font-size: 16px;
	line-height: 50px;
    background: inherit;                                                  
}
.nav_top_font2{
    background: #e10071;
}                                                     
.nav_span a{
    color:#fff;
    text-decoration:none;
    line-height: 50px;
    font-size: 16px;
    text-align: center;
    display: block;
    width: 120px;                                                  
}
.nav_span a:hover{
	color: #FFF;
	font-size: 18px;
	font-family: "Microsoft YaHei", "微软雅黑", Arial, Helvetica, sans-serif;
}
.navi_title{
    font-size:16px;
    line-height:40px;
    margin-top:0;
}
.nav_div{
	position: absolute;
	z-index: 99;
	left: 28px;
	height: 50px;
	overflow: hidden;
}                                                      </pre></body></html>